Job DescriptionJob DescriptionOSCO is seeking skilled Maintenance Mechanics to join our team. Our Maintenance Mechanics play a crucial role in ensuring the smooth operation of our manufacturing facility by performing maintenance tasks, troubleshooting equipment issues, and implementing preventative maintenance measures. The Maintenance Mechanic will be instrumental in maintaining production uptime and quality by ensuring efficient operation of machinery and mechanical equipment.
Duties
  • Ensures the smooth operation of machinery and mechanical equipment by completing preventive maintenance requirements on engines, motors, pneumatic tools, conveyor systems, and production machines; following diagrams, sketches, operations manuals, manufacturer's instructions, and engineering specifications; troubleshooting malfunctions.
  • Helps to locate sources of problems by observing mechanical devices in operation, listening for problems, and using precision measuring and testing instruments.
  • Removes defective parts by dismantling devices; using hoists, cranes, and hand and power tools; and examining the form and texture of parts.
  • Determines changes in dimensional requirements of parts by inspecting used parts; using rules, calipers, micrometers, and other measuring instruments.
  • Adjusts functional parts of devices and control instruments by using hand tools, levels, plumb bobs, and straightedges.
  • Controls downtime by informing production workers of routine preventive maintenance techniques; monitoring compliance.
  • Fabricates repair parts by using machine shop instrumentation and equipment.
  • Maintains equipment, parts, and supplies inventories by checking stock to determine inventory level; anticipating needed equipment, parts, and supplies; placing and expediting orders; verifying receipts.
  • Conserves maintenance resources by using equipment and supplies as needed to accomplish job results.
  • Provides mechanical maintenance information by answering questions and requests.
  • Prepares mechanical maintenance reports by collecting, analyzing, and summarizing information and trends.
  • Maintains technical knowledge by attending educational workshops; reviewing technical publications; establishing personal networks.
  • Maintains continuity among work teams by documenting and communicating actions, irregularities, and continuing needs.
  • Maintains a safe and clean working environment by complying with procedures, rules, and regulations.
  • Contributes to team effort by accomplishing related results as needed.


Requirements
  • High school diploma or equivalent; completion of a recognized technical program or apprenticeship in mechanical maintenance preferred.
  • Proven experience as a maintenance mechanic in a manufacturing environment, preferably within the metal industry.
  • Strong mechanical aptitude and proficiency in troubleshooting mechanical systems and machinery.
  • Solid understanding of hydraulic, pneumatic, and electrical systems.
  • Proficiency in using hand tools, power tools, welding equipment, and precision measuring instruments.
  • Ability to read and interpret mechanical drawings, schematics, and technical manuals.
  • Familiarity with computerized maintenance management systems (CMMS) for tracking work orders and maintenance activities.
  • Excellent problem-solving skills and the ability to work independently or as part of a team.
  • Good communication and interpersonal skills for interacting with colleagues at all levels of the organization.
  • Flexibility to work various shifts and respond to emergency maintenance calls outside of regular working hours.
  • Physical strength and stamina to perform manual tasks, lift heavy objects, and work in various environmental conditions.
  • Safety focus (Personal protective equipment [PPE] required in manufacturing facilities)
